Question Ticket Endorsement Question

I am not sure if this is the right forum to ask, but this is the forum I am most familiar with.

I am flying United on the outbound, and AA on the in-bound for an upcoming international trip traveling in Business Class. I have no control over the ticket as it is purchased through a third party and paid by another party. I just show up and fly with a paper receipt and e-confirmation.

Based from what I have been told, if I want to fly UA on the in-bound flight without changing the ticket, I would need to get AA to endorse the ticket to UA. Is this still correct? Is there anyway UA would honor the ticket without me going to AA first?
